Libra’s Dream Patterns: What Your Dreams Reveal

Libra dreamers construct aesthetically refined dreamscapes centered on relationship and harmony. Ruled by Venus, your dreams are often beautiful, socially complex, and deeply concerned with fairness and connection. Your sleeping mind weighs opposing forces, processes partnership dynamics, and seeks balance in a world that often feels tilted. When your dreams turn anxious, they typically involve conflict, injustice, or being forced to choose between equally compelling options.

Dream Intensity

Libra dreams are balanced in intensity — neither overwhelmingly emotional nor coldly intellectual. You experience dreams with a pleasing aesthetic quality, often set in beautiful locations. The emotional tone tends toward bittersweet rather than extreme.

Common Dream Themes

  • Romantic partnerships and relationship dynamics
  • Beautiful spaces, art, and aesthetic experiences
  • Courtrooms, negotiations, and debates
  • Being caught between two choices
  • Social gatherings and collaborative events
  • Injustice, unfairness, or imbalance

Dream Symbols for Libra

Scales and balance

Your core symbol appearing directly. When scales appear in your dreams, you are weighing something important — a decision, a relationship, a moral question.

Mirrors

How you see yourself through others. Libra finds identity through relationship, and mirrors in your dreams reflect that process of self-understanding through reflection.

Wedding or partnership imagery

Your deep need for meaningful connection. These are not always romantic — they can represent any important partnership or commitment.

Beautiful rooms or gardens

Your Venus-ruled aesthetic sense. These spaces represent harmony and the ideal version of your life you are working toward.

Bridges

Connection between two sides of something — people, ideas, parts of yourself. You built this bridge because something in your life needs to be reconciled.

Art and music

Beauty as a language for truth. Your dreaming mind uses aesthetic experiences to communicate what words cannot capture.

Courtrooms or debates

Justice and fairness being weighed. These dreams process situations where you feel the balance of right and wrong is at stake.

How Your Moon Sign Modifies Your Dreams

Your moon sign determines the emotional weight behind your aesthetically balanced dreams. A Water moon adds emotional intensity that your Libran surface might try to smooth over — expect dreams with more raw feeling. A Fire moon brings passion and conflict to your harmony-seeking dreams. An Earth moon grounds your ideal visions in practical reality — dreams about real relationships and tangible choices. Another Air moon can make your dreams almost entirely social, filled with conversations, connections, and intellectual exchange.

Planetary Transits and Your Dreams

Venus transits shape the aesthetic and relational quality of your dreams. When Venus is in harmonious aspects, your dreams tend to be beautiful and relationship-affirming. Venus retrograde brings former partners, old friendships, and unresolved relationship questions into your dreams. Saturn transiting your natal Venus can produce dreams about commitment, duty in relationships, or the weight of partnership. Pluto transiting Venus triggers intense dreams about power dynamics in relationships.

Journal Prompts for Libra

  • What was I trying to balance or harmonize in this dream? What feels out of balance in my waking life?
  • Who appeared in this dream, and what do they represent about my relationship patterns?
  • Was I making a choice or avoiding one? What decision am I weighing right now?
  • What beauty did my dreaming mind create, and what truth was it communicating through that beauty?
